Understanding Insulin Resistance in Women Over 40

I see countless women in their mid-40s and beyond struggling with insulin resistance. This condition, where cells become less responsive to insulin, leads to higher blood sugar and intense cravings. Hormonal shifts during perimenopause and menopause exacerbate it—declining estrogen reduces insulin sensitivity by up to 30% in many cases. Why Intermittent Fasting Can Worsen Cravings

Many women with insulin resistance report intensified cravings on intermittent fasting (IF). Fasting windows trigger cortisol spikes, which in hormonally vulnerable women over 40 can increase hunger hormones like ghrelin while suppressing satiety signals. Studies show that abrupt 16:8 protocols without adaptation often backfire, causing rebound eating of carbs and sweets. In my methodology outlined in the CFP Weight Loss approach, we emphasize that IF must be tailored—starting with a gentle 12:12 window and monitoring blood glucose prevents the vicious cycle of cravings that derail progress for those managing diabetes and blood pressure alongside weight.

Practical Strategies to Tame Cravings and Build Insulin Sensitivity

Begin by focusing on nutrient-dense meals during eating windows: prioritize 30g of protein per meal, healthy fats like avocado, and fiber-rich vegetables to stabilize blood sugar. Add resistance training twice weekly—chair-based moves accommodate joint pain and require just 20 minutes. Supplements such as berberine (500mg twice daily) and chromium can improve insulin sensitivity by 20-25% based on clinical data. Track your cycle; cravings peak during luteal phase, so shorten fasting then. My book details a 28-day starter plan that fits busy schedules—no complex meal preps needed. Hydration with electrolytes (sodium 3g, potassium 1g daily) combats the dehydration that amplifies hunger. Consistency here breaks the cycle where hormonal changes make weight harder to lose.
